Vigamox Eye Drop is a fluoroquinolone antibiotic eye drop used to treat bacterial eye infections, especially bacterial conjunctivitis (pink eye). It contains Moxifloxacin 0.5%, a broad-spectrum antibiotic that effectively kills many bacteria responsible for eye infections. It helps relieve symptoms such as redness, swelling, irritation, pain, sticky eye discharge, and watering while eliminating the infection. Vigamox is prescribed only for bacterial infections and is not effective against viral or fungal eye infections. The medicine should be used exactly as directed by your ophthalmologist, and the full course should be completed even if symptoms improve early to prevent bacterial resistance and recurrence of infection. Maintaining proper eye hygiene and avoiding touching or rubbing the infected eye can further support recovery and reduce the spread of infection.

Moxifloxacin 0.5% is a broad-spectrum fluoroquinolone antibiotic that plays an important role in treating bacterial eye infections. It works by inhibiting two essential bacterial enzymes, DNA gyrase and topoisomerase IV, which are required for bacterial DNA replication, repair, and cell division. By blocking these enzymes, Moxifloxacin prevents bacteria from multiplying and ultimately destroys them, helping clear the infection. It is effective against many Gram-positive and Gram-negative bacteria commonly responsible for bacterial conjunctivitis and other superficial eye infections. As the bacterial load decreases, symptoms such as redness, swelling, pain, discharge, irritation, and excessive tearing gradually improve.

Because the medicine acts directly at the site of infection, it provides high local antibiotic concentrations with minimal absorption into the bloodstream. Completing the entire prescribed course is essential to fully eliminate bacteria, prevent recurrence, and reduce the risk of antibiotic resistance. Good eye hygiene further supports healing and limits transmission of infection.

Precaution

  • Use only in the eyes.
  • Complete the full prescribed course even if symptoms improve.
  • Remove contact lenses before application and avoid wearing them until the infection has completely healed.
  • Do not touch the dropper tip to prevent contamination.
  • Do not use if the solution becomes cloudy or changes color.
  • Inform your doctor if symptoms worsen or do not improve within a few days.

Storage

  • Store below 30°C.
  • Keep in a cool, dry place.
  • Protect from direct sunlight.
  • Keep the bottle tightly closed.
  • Discard the bottle 4 weeks after opening or according to the manufacturer's instructions.
Frequently Asked Questions

1. What is Vigamox Eye Drop used for?

AIt is used to treat bacterial eye infections, particularly bacterial conjunctivitis (pink eye).

2. Can Vigamox Eye Drop treat viral or fungal eye infections?

ANo. It is effective only against bacterial infections and does not work for viral or fungal eye diseases.

3. Can I stop using the drops once my symptoms improve?

ANo. Complete the entire prescribed course to ensure all bacteria are eliminated and to reduce the risk of antibiotic resistance.

4. Can I wear contact lenses during treatment?

AIt is recommended to avoid wearing contact lenses until the infection has completely healed and your doctor advises it is safe.

5. Why is my vision blurry after using the drops?

ATemporary blurred vision may occur immediately after application and usually clears within a few minutes.

6. When should I seek immediate medical attention?

ASeek urgent medical care if you experience severe eye pain, sudden vision loss, persistent swelling, worsening redness, severe allergic reactions, difficulty breathing, or symptoms that do not improve after several days of treatment.
